During the exactly what part of the entirely nightmarish procedure of internet dating really does one to determine it is well worth buying and come up with you to definitely sense somewhat smaller awful? After the very first really crappy day? Following the 70th?

A generation in the past, something was basically convenient. You fundamentally had a few choice: Meet a fellow person on your own particular tissue sacks, otherwise pay individuals (otherwise a magazine) to create you with one. The internet wrought preferred reduced qualities particularly Fits in the 1995, JDate from inside the 1997, and you will eHarmony in 2000, nonetheless it was not up to Tinder formulated the fresh addictive “swipe” for the 2013 you to dating turned a real totally free-for-all.

But a free of charge-for-every will not spend, this is why if you’ve ever spent go out towards the Bumble, OkCupid, Coffees Meets Bagel, otherwise some of the other zillion apps promising making united states end up being a bit less lonely, you likely seen advertisements for a strange repaid particular the brand new identical provider. They provide benefits such as comprehend invoices, the ability to see that currently swiped best, and a short-term “boost” that immediately throws your on top of the new pile to have some go out. The fresh practice features a lengthy history: OkCupid rolled out the An effective-Checklist ability as soon as 2009, ahead of Tinder and you will Bumble actually resided.

And you may just what freemium pricing model performed for internet games are to get the strategy utilized by matchmaking applications today. They might be absolve to play with, nevertheless the therapy from gaming signifies that the greater amount of you utilize her or him, more tempting it’s to succeed one step further. In terms of internet dating, yet not, the reasons people choose inform to the commission patterns was a whole lot more varied than just having a frequent gaming app.

You may realise redundant, especially if you will find already relationship applications where you could look for who has appreciated your which do not prices anything (Rely, such as). But everyone is however paying for premium – plenty of her or him. Past slip, Tinder overcome away Chocolate Break to be the latest Fruit Store’s better-grossing app after unleashing their Tinder Gold solution. And you will app providers claim it’s worth every penny: Within the June, Coffee Fits Bagel co-originator Dawoon Kang informed Vice one to men whom afford the $thirty-five four weeks toward updated variation enjoys “a 43 percent large quantity of associations (mutual loves) than simply non-payers” and therefore conversation lengths boost by 12 percent.

Those individuals We spoke so you’re able to who possess used advanced types regarding free matchmaking applications did not have one cause of doing so – the motivations ranged regarding trying to grow the venue-depending prospective fits so you can avoiding the stigma to be receive by Fb family relations towards the a kink-friendly software inside the a traditional area. Nevertheless most well known need seemed to be the need so you’re able to get a hold of that enjoyed him or her without the need to result in the union from liking them right back.
